Founded in 2012 by Federico Antoni, ALLVP is the first institutional fund seed and early venture capital of its kind in Mexico, formed to invest in entrepreneurs with strong components and scalable models of innovation. Across three funds, the firm has invested in more than 30 highly innovative and successful startups throughout Latin America :Cornershop scaled its unique on-demand marketplace from Chile to Canada; Flink provides access to free trading to nearly 2 million small investors; Nuvocargo enables thousands of cross-border shipments in the world's most active trade corridor; Robinfood is building the largest network of ghost restaurants in the region and Yana is the world's fastest-growing mental health app with over 6 million downloads.ALLVP is targeting companies led by founders who share our vision to democratize access to services and fix large inefficient industries such as Healthcare, Financial technology, Consumer Internet and Smart cities & Mobility.The firm is a member of the Latin-American Venture Capital Association (LAVCA), the Mexican Private Equity Association (AMEXCAP) and Endeavor Investor Network.

Browse database — It's Free!Mountain Nazca is a Venture Capital firm that backs bold entrepreneurs who seek to build tomorrow's breakout and transforming technology-enabled businesses. Mountain Nazca applies a true bottom-up approach in its quest to help founders reach their ultimate goals. The firm provides entre preneurs with multi-stage venture capital, a highlyimpactful local and global network, robust market intelligence, insights on strategy formulation and deployment, legal and regulatory advice, high quality talent sourcing, and acces to premium business partnerships. Mountain Nazca focuses in Latin American and US companies with global understanding and ambitions. We back proven breakout propositions in Latin America's vas and untapped markets as well as transforming innovations created in early adopting markets like the US. The firm holds operations in San Francisco, Mexico City, Bogota, Buenos Aires and Santiago. Additional hubs, thorugh Mountain Partners, include Berlin, Zurich, Jakarta, Singapore, Bangkok, Kuala Lumpur and Abu Dhabi, among others. Mountain Nazca was founded as Nazca Ventures in early 2014 by some of Latin America's most prominent technology entrepreneurs. It subsequently merged with global venture firm Mountain Partners to achieve robust global capabilities.

- Andes Biotechnologies — Andes Biotechnologies is a leading nucleic acid-based drug discovery and development company focused on solid tumor cancers. The Company has discovered two novel families of long non-coding RNAs: sense (S-RNA) and antisense (AS-RNA). Both are present in all human cells, are synthesized in the mitochondria and migrate to the nucleus.Theproprietary technology developed by Andes Biotechnologies is based on oligonucleotide drugs that target the novel long non-coding regulatory RNAs in tumor cells inducing apoptosis.Andes Biotechnologies has an active investigational new drug (IND) application in the United States and is currently engaged in the clinical development of its lead drug Andes-1537.Andes Biotechnologies is supported by a proven and experienced management team, a robust network of key national and international collaborators in the cancer field, and has an extensive intellectual property portfolio.Andes Biotechnologies was founded in 2008 and is located in Santiago, Chile.
